- Biography
For her work in film and television, Molly O’Brien was short listed for the Academy Awards in 1998, awarded a prime time Emmy in 2000, nominated for a prime time Emmy in 2001 and made a 2010 Sundance Institute Fellow. Her work has been funded by Ford Foundation, Sundance Institute, Latino Public Broadcasting, California Community Foundation, Alma and Morris Schapiro Foundation and the Norman Lear Family Fund, and has premiered at IDFA in Amsterdam, Full Frame Documentary Festival, Montreal World, Galway Film Fledegh, Austin film festival, and broadcast on Sundance Channel, FOX, TLC, Oxygen Network, LinkTV and PBS.
O’Brien is a graduate of NYU’s Tisch School of the Arts and lives in Los Angeles.
